- [ ] **Cold bucket archive sign-off (Frostmere ceremony, step 4).** Confirm all Glacierbind buckets flagged for archive are read-only. Verify retention tags: 7y for ledger data, 3y for telemetry. Cross-check manifest hash against the printed witness copy — two signatures required. Do not archive any bucket with an open legal hold. Kick off the archive job from the ceremony terminal only. Job start prompts for vault unseal; enter the recovery passphrase, written on the next line.

vault phrase of fafop-hahop = ralys-kasion-normir-belix-silys-fendor

### Runbook: InkMill Markdown Pipeline — Renderer Stall

If rendered previews stop updating, first check the InkMill worker queue depth; a stall above five minutes means the sanitizer stage is wedged. Drain the queue with `inkmill drain --safe`, then restart workers one at a time to preserve cache warmth. Record the restart in the incident log, and include the build token printed below.

trace token, bawig-yageg: htk6_3563df

## 3.8.0 — Changed defaults in Mapforge tile cache

Heads up, on-call folks: the Mapforge cache layer now evicts by LRU instead of TTL-only, and the default memory ceiling doubled. Cold-start warmup is also on by default, so expect a brief CPU spike after restarts — that's normal, don't page anyone. Stale-while-revalidate is enabled for zoom levels 0–8. After upgrading, nodes pick up the new defaults shown here:

config for kajof-fahif:
[druael]
port = 9000
region = east-4
host = druael.paliqlabs.internal
timeout_ms = 2000
retries = 2